Senior Manager – Conduct Risk will operate within the First Line of Defence, providing leadership, oversight and subject matter expertise to ensure that Shawbrook’s products and customer journeys deliver good customer outcomes and meet all relevant regulatory requirements.
The role holder will act as a key conduct risk partner to Retail & Commercial business areas, embedding a strong customer-centric culture, ensuring compliance with FCA requirements (including Consumer Duty), and supporting the identification, assessment and mitigation of conduct risks across the product lifecycle.
Key Responsibilities
Act as a primary First Line conduct risk lead for Retail & Commercial products.
Provide expert guidance on conduct risk matters across product design, pricing, distribution, servicing and communications.
Support the business in identifying, assessing and mitigating conduct risks through robust controls and monitoring.
Ensure alignment with regulatory expectations, particularly under the FCA’s Consumer Duty, TCF principles and relevant sourcebooks.
Maintain strong knowledge of FCA regulatory frameworks relevant to retail banking and lending.
Support fair value assessments, outcome monitoring, vulnerability frameworks and customer communication reviews.
Oversee conduct MI to ensure meaningful insight into customer outcomes and emerging risks.
